Skip to content

Latest commit

 

History

History
22 lines (14 loc) · 1.08 KB

File metadata and controls

22 lines (14 loc) · 1.08 KB

LAB-SD-AUTO-CORRECTION-TOOL

Overview:

LAB-SD-AUTO-CORRECTION-TOOL é uma ferramenta automatizada para corrigir relatórios práticos da disciplina Laboratório de Sistemas Digitais, avaliando circuitos escritos em VHDL por meio de simulação com o GHDL.

A ferramenta executa os códigos submetidos pelos alunos, verifica os resultados esperados definidos nos testbenches e gera um relatório detalhado de acertos, falhas e nota sugerida. Seu principal objetivo é padronizar e agilizar a avaliação de projetos digitais, promovendo feedbacks consistentes e auditáveis.


Funcionalities:

  • Análise estática e dinâmica de códigos VHDL.
  • Integração com GHDL para análise, elaboração e simulação.
  • Execução de testbenches com coleta de assertivas e eventos de falha.
  • Correção automatizada em lote (vários alunos).
  • Geração de relatório por aluno, com contagem de acertos e erros.
  • Cálculo de nota sugerida com base na taxa de testes aprovados.
  • Suporte modular para múltiplos experimentos por aluno.